Kompleksitet

Beregningsmessig uoversiktlig definisjon

Beregningsmessig uoversiktlig definisjon

Fra en beregningsmessig kompleksitetsholdning er uløselige problemer problemer som det ikke finnes noen effektive algoritmer for å løse dem for. De fleste vanskelige problemer har en algoritme – den samme algoritmen – som gir en løsning, og den algoritmen er råstyrkesøket.

  1. Hvordan definerer du et beregningsproblem?
  2. Hva menes med beregningsmessig kompleksitet i problemløsning?
  3. Hva som er vanskelig og håndterbart?
  4. Hvordan måles beregningsmessig kompleksitet?
  5. Hva er typene beregningsproblemer?
  6. Hva er beregningsmessig kompleksitet i datastruktur?
  7. Hva er beregningsmessig kompleksitet i Python?
  8. Hva er kompleksitet i automatteori?
  9. Hva betyr håndterlig?
  10. Hva er forskjellen mellom P og NP?
  11. Hva er løselige problemer?
  12. Hvorfor er beregningsmessig kompleksitet viktig?
  13. Hva er målet med beregningsmessig kompleksitetskvantifisering?

Hvordan definerer du et beregningsproblem?

Et beregningsproblem kan sees på som et sett med instanser eller saker sammen med et, muligens tomt, sett med løsninger for hver instans/sak. For eksempel, i faktoriseringsproblemet, er forekomstene heltallene n, og løsninger er primtall p som beskriver ikke-trivielle primfaktorer til n.

Hva menes med beregningsmessig kompleksitet i problemløsning?

beregningskompleksitet, et mål på mengden dataressurser (tid og rom) som en bestemt algoritme bruker når den kjører. ... For disse problemene søker informatikere å finne heuristiske algoritmer som nesten kan løse problemet og kjøre på rimelig tid.

Hva som er vanskelig og håndterbart?

Tractable Problem: et problem som kan løses med en polynom-tidsalgoritme. ... Uløselig problem: et problem som ikke kan løses med en polynom-tidsalgoritme.

Hvordan måles beregningsmessig kompleksitet?

I noen algoritmer kan kompleksiteten måles med tiden CPUen trenger for å kjøre algoritmen, andre vurderer beregningskompleksiteten som antall nestede løkker (for løkker og andre) per kjøring og kan skrives som O(x), hvor x er de nestede løkkene dine.

Hva er typene beregningsproblemer?

I dette kurset skal vi behandle fire typer beregningsproblemer: beslutningsproblemer, søkeproblemer, optimaliseringsproblemer og telleproblemer.

Hva er beregningsmessig kompleksitet i datastruktur?

I informatikk er beregningskompleksiteten eller ganske enkelt kompleksiteten til en algoritme mengden ressurser som kreves for å kjøre den. ... Studiet av kompleksiteten til eksplisitt gitte algoritmer kalles analyse av algoritmer, mens studiet av kompleksiteten til problemer kalles beregningskompleksitetsteori.

Hva er beregningsmessig kompleksitet i Python?

Beregningsmessig kompleksitet

Mengden nødvendige ressurser varierer basert på inngangsstørrelsen, så kompleksiteten uttrykkes vanligvis som en funksjon av n, der n er størrelsen på inputen. Det er viktig å merke seg at når vi analyserer en algoritme kan vi vurdere tidskompleksiteten og romkompleksiteten.

Hva er kompleksitet i automatteori?

Kompleksitetsteori er et sentralt tema i teoretisk informatikk. ... Kompleksitet hjelper til med å bestemme vanskeligheten til et problem, ofte målt etter hvor mye tid og plass (minne) det tar å løse et bestemt problem.

Hva betyr håndterlig?

Definisjon av trakterbar

1: i stand til lett å bli ledet, undervist eller kontrollert: føyelig til en medgjørlig hest. 2: lett håndtert, administrert eller bearbeidet: formbar.

Hva er forskjellen mellom P og NP?

P er settet med problemer hvis løsningstider er proporsjonale med polynomer som involverer N-er. ... NP (som står for ikke-deterministisk polynomtid) er settet med problemer hvis løsninger kan verifiseres i polynomtid. Men så vidt noen kan se, tar mange av disse problemene eksponentiell tid å løse.

Hva er løselige problemer?

Tractable problem, i beregningskompleksitetsteori, et problem som kan løses i polynomisk tid. Overholdbar, enkel å få en matematisk løsning som et lukket uttrykk.

Hvorfor er beregningsmessig kompleksitet viktig?

Beregningskompleksitet er svært viktig i analyse av algoritmer. Etter hvert som problemer blir mer komplekse og øker i størrelse, er det viktig å kunne velge algoritmer for effektivitet og løsbarhet. Muligheten til å klassifisere algoritmer basert på deres kompleksitet er veldig nyttig.

Hva er målet med beregningsmessig kompleksitetskvantifisering?

Beregningskompleksitetsteori er et matematisk forskningsområde der målet er å kvantifisere ressursene som kreves for å løse beregningsproblemer. Det er opptatt av algoritmer, som er beregningsmetoder for å løse problemer.

Hvordan lager du en privat lenke for videochat?
Hvordan gjør jeg en Vimeo-lenke privat? hvis du er en Plus-bruker eller har et betalt abonnement på høyere nivå (som Pro, Business eller Premium), går...
Er sport bedre enn dataspill?
Er sport mer enn bare et spill? Selv om spesielt profesjonell sport er mer enn noe annet, en underholdningsvirksomhet opprettet for å gi betalende til...
Hvordan konverterer du videofiler?
Hvilket format skal jeg konvertere videoene mine til? 1. MP4. De fleste digitale enheter og plattformer støtter MP4, noe som gjør det til det mest uni...